We’re looking for a talented Full-stack Developer to drive continuous improvement in Creatio Marketplace. You’ll be working on exciting projects that enhance the experience for both marketplace developers and customers, integrating Creatio with third-party systems, and collaborating with our technology partners. 

Role goals:

  • Driving the continuous improvement of the Marketplace Platform by introducing new features and enhancing the experience for marketplace developers and customers.
  • Integrating Creatio with 3rd-party systems, optimizing functionality and connectivity.
  • Collaboration with Technology Partners to integrate with Creatio seamlessly.
  • Providing technical consultations for Marketplace developers, offering expertise and guidance.

Responsibilities

  • Designing, coding, and implementing solutions within the Creatio platform.
  • Integrating software components and third-party APIs.
  • Architecting and developing robust APIs.
  • Troubleshooting and fixing bugs.
  • Testing the stability and functionality of the application.

Requirements:

  • Proficiency in the English language, both written and verbal.
  • Proven experience building web applications and APIs.
  • A bachelor’s degree in computer science or software engineering or similar will be a plus.
  • Proficiency in C#, .NET Platform.
  • Proficiency in TypeScript and Angular will be a plus.
  • 3+ years of work experience in software development.
  • Adequate knowledge of relational databases and Object-Oriented Programming.
  • Experience working in an agile environment.
  • Familiarity with unit testing and integration testing in both front-end and back-end.
  • Knowledge of testing frameworks such as NUnit, xUnit, Protractor, etc.
  • Adequate knowledge of relational databases.

What you should expect from us:

  • The award-winning product (a Leader in Gartner Quadrants) to be proud of;
  • A remote-first hybrid model: while giving plenty of space for concentration and personal working habits, we encourage regular meetings in one of our five hubs worldwide;
  • Culture of genuine care, ownership, dedication, and high standards (learn more here);
  • A vibrant corporate life: enjoy the opportunity to explore your teammates' cultures in online and offline events, participate in sports competitions, enjoy art master classes, and create your new favorite memories at our parties;
  • Caring for your health: Creatio offers several options for medical insurance together with our medical partner
    Creatio offers all team members competitive pay;
  • Paid leave options for life-qualifying events, sicknesses, etc;
  • Nice and modern hub in the Warsaw city center to get acquainted with colleagues or to gain some quiet space for concentration.